Understanding air cooled chiller Costs

Air cooled chillers are essential components in various industrial and commercial applications, providing efficient cooling solutions. The cost of these chillers can vary significantly based on several factors, including the unit’s capacity, features, and the manufacturer’s reputation. On average, the cost per ton for air cooled chillers generally ranges from $300 to $600.

When evaluating the cost of an air cooled chiller, it is crucial to consider the total installed cost, which includes not only the purchase price but also installation, maintenance, and operational expenses. This comprehensive approach ensures that businesses can budget effectively for their cooling needs.

Additionally, energy efficiency plays a vital role in the overall cost. Higher efficiency units may have a higher upfront cost but can lead to significant savings in energy bills over time, making them a worthwhile investment for many facilities.

Key Factors Influencing Cost Per Ton

The cost per ton of air cooled chillers is influenced by several factors, including the chiller’s size and capacity. Larger chillers typically cost more due to their increased complexity and the materials required for construction.

Another important aspect is the technology used in the chiller. Advanced features such as variable speed drives, smart controls, and eco-friendly refrigerants can enhance performance but also increase initial costs. Businesses should assess their cooling requirements and choose a model that balances performance with budget constraints.

Market demand and competition among manufacturers also impact pricing. As newer technologies emerge and more suppliers enter the market, prices may fluctuate, providing opportunities for buyers to find competitive rates.

Evaluating Overall Value

While the cost per ton is an important factor, it should not be the sole consideration when purchasing an air cooled chiller. Evaluating the overall value involves analyzing performance metrics, energy efficiency ratings, and long-term operational costs.

Energy efficiency is particularly critical in the current climate of rising energy prices. Chillers with higher SEER (Seasonal Energy Efficiency Ratio) ratings may have a higher initial cost but can result in lower operating costs, providing better value over time.

Moreover, consider the total lifecycle cost of the chiller, including maintenance, repair, and replacement parts. A slightly more expensive unit with a durable design and reliable performance may ultimately save money in the long term compared to a cheaper, less efficient option.
